How to use this together

  1. 1

    Start with Broad Muscle Scraping

    Begin your recovery session by using the Echo Muscle Scraper on large muscle groups like hamstrings and quadriceps to warm up and address widespread myofascial restrictions. This prepares the tissue for deeper, more targeted work and improves overall circulation, making subsequent steps more effective.

  2. 2

    Target Specific Pain Points

    After broad scraping, switch to the Eclipse or Curve Muscle Scraper to focus on specific areas of pain or tightness. The Curve is excellent for precise application on smaller, harder-to-reach muscles, while the Eclipse offers versatile general application. Addressing localized issues in this step helps to release stubborn knots and improve mobility in key areas.

  3. 3

    Address Foot and Lower Leg Mobility

    For lower body issues, incorporate the AxisBoard to improve balance and range of motion in your feet and ankles, especially beneficial for conditions like plantar fasciitis. Follow this with the Heel Hero for targeted pressure and stretch on the plantar fascia, which is crucial for alleviating chronic foot discomfort and improving flexibility.

  4. 4

    Build Strength and Range of Motion

    Finally, utilize the LadderPod for progressive knee rehabilitation and general mobility exercises. Its adjustable height allows you to perform step-ups, squats, and plyometrics at varying intensities. This sequential approach ensures that you first release tension, then improve specific joint function, and finally build strength and stability.
